I have heard many reasons as to why the defense simply just is not very good. One that really caught my eye was Bo really didn't have too good of recruiting classes his first few years. I didn't start following recruiting closely until the 2010 class. So I checked it out. I went to Rivals to see how Pelini's classes have looked. Every year he has had an increase in his average player rating. He started off with a 5.57 in 2008 and has slowly improved up to a 5.7 in this last class. Do people really think that this can make a difference? Is it realistic to say that the leaders of this team, the seniors and juniors, just do not have the skill set to get the job done? Recruiting in Nebraska is not an easy task, and I think, particularly in the last two classes, he has done a good job. What do you guys think? Is recruiting a reason, not the lone reason, why the defense looks so poor?
